Wood Waterproofing Questions
What types of wood structures can benefit from waterproofing? Waterproofing is suitable for decks, fences, pergolas, and other outdoor wooden features exposed to moisture.
How does waterproofing protect wood surfaces? It creates a barrier that prevents water penetration, reducing the risk of rot, warping, and mold growth.
Is waterproofing suitable for new or existing wood? Waterproofing can be applied to both new and older wood to enhance durability and extend lifespan.
What are common waterproofing methods for wood? Techniques include sealing with waterproof stains, applying protective coatings, and using specialized wood preservatives.
